We're a party of 8 arriving in STT at 1 pm on April 20, which is a Thursday. I was comfortable with taking the public ferry to Roadtown when Native Son had its 2:30 ferry. But they've moved it back to 2 pm which seems a little tight if the plane is late. The other Thursday ferries don't leave until 4 or 5.

So, three questions:

[1. What are our chances of making the 2 pm ferry?
2, Do we still have to buy tickets in advance? I'm concerned because if we buy them in advance and miss the ferry, then we lose the money.
3. What can I do to convince my husband to use the private water taxi option? This is our 15th BVI trip and he wants to stick to the public ferry because it's less expensive and "that's what we've always done"

If you have carryon only there's a decent chance.Know that the ferries rarely leave on time. I would not buy in advance and to me water taxis are just too much $$$ but maybe for 8 of you it would be wortth it..With 8 of you it would be worth getting the cab to take just your group and not waiting for it to completely fill.

The 2pm usually has seats. If your plane is on time and you hire Kevin or Stanley you should make it. They will hold the ferry a bit for 8 people and the driver will call and tell them you are coming. If you miss it go have a late lunch and take the next one.
